In the United States, the market for soft magnetic cores used in new energy applications is segmented primarily by application types. Electric Vehicles (EVs) constitute a significant portion of this market, driven by the growing adoption of electric mobility solutions across the country. Soft magnetic cores are essential components in EV power electronics, facilitating efficient power conversion and management.

Renewable energy applications also represent a key segment, leveraging soft magnetic cores in wind turbines, solar inverters, and other renewable energy generation systems. These cores play a crucial role in ensuring high efficiency and reliability in power transmission and conversion processes within renewable energy infrastructure. Additionally, Energy Storage Systems (ESS) utilize soft magnetic cores to enhance energy storage efficiency, supporting grid stability and enabling efficient energy management.

1. What are soft magnetic cores?

Soft magnetic cores are materials used in the construction of transformers, inductors, and other electrical components. They are designed to efficiently store and transfer magnetic energy.

2. Why are soft magnetic cores important in the new energy market?

Soft magnetic cores play a crucial role in the new energy market as they are essential components in renewable energy technologies such as wind turbines, solar panels, and electric vehicles.

3. What are the key characteristics of soft magnetic cores for new energy applications?

The key characteristics of soft magnetic cores for new energy applications include high saturation flux density, low core loss, and excellent mechanical properties.

4. How are soft magnetic cores manufactured?

Soft magnetic cores are typically manufactured using processes such as powder metallurgy, tape casting, and sintering to achieve the desired magnetic and mechanical properties.

5. What types of soft magnetic core materials are commonly used in the new energy market?

Commonly used soft magnetic core materials in the new energy market include amorphous metal, nanocrystalline alloys, and ferrite materials.

11. How are soft magnetic cores tested and validated for new energy applications?

Soft magnetic cores are tested and validated using methods such as hysteresis loop measurement, core loss measurement, and thermal cycling to ensure their performance under real-world operating conditions.
